Hip Arthroscopy
Among the few centres in India offering advanced hip arthroscopy for conditions such as femoroacetabular impingement (FAI), labral tears, cartilage injuries, and other complex hip disorders.

FAQs
Addressing the most common orthopaedic questions
You should consult an orthopedic surgeon if you experience persistent joint pain, swelling, stiffness, injuries, or difficulty in movement.
Orthopedic surgeons treat arthritis, fractures, sports injuries, spine problems, ligament tears, and joint degeneration.
No, many conditions can be managed with medications, physiotherapy, and lifestyle modifications. Surgery is recommended only when necessary.
Recovery depends on the procedure and patient condition. With proper rehabilitation, most patients recover steadily and regain mobility.
Yes, most clinics provide integrated physiotherapy and rehabilitation services for complete recovery.
